Working in an interdisciplinary team as the only Marine Biology student, Alexis Merker was given the initiative to research the plight of manatees in the Indian River Lagoon (IRL) and build a script to illustrate her findings to a larger audience.

The next step was to select a common challenge faced by manatees in the IRL. Eutrophication, or the presence of excess nutrients in ocean waters, was selected because it has a direct correlation to seagrass loss and repetitive unusual manatee mortality events (UME).
The script written by Alexis features four new scenes that together illustrate the effects of eutrophication: manatee school, transition scene, manatee hell, and an improved site for the manatees. The script features statistics regarding seagrass loss and the number of UMEs in recent years and easy actions we can implement in our daily lives to prevent eutrophication.
